What is the ASPCA Veterinary Services Admission Form?
The ASPCA Veterinary Services Admission Form is a vital document that pet owners use to authorize veterinary services for their animals. This form allows for the collection of essential details, such as the pet's medical history and the owner's contact information. By filling out this form, pet owners provide informed consent for procedures like surgeries and vaccinations, ensuring that their pets receive the necessary care while adhering to legal requirements.

Key Features of the ASPCA Veterinary Services Admission Form
The ASPCA Veterinary Services Admission Form includes several critical elements. It contains fillable fields for the pet's details, such as the owner's first name, last name, and emergency contact numbers.
-
Pet's details: name, age, breed, and color.
-
Consent checkboxes for various procedures and post-operative care.
-
Signature and date fields for legal validation.
